09:14 — Mirabox report builder emits nondeterministic row order for tied sort keys. Cause: unstable quicksort in the aggregation layer after the Junelight refactor. Customers saw exports differ between identical runs. 09:40 — swapped to stable merge sort, added regression test pinning tie order to insertion sequence. Do not revert without reading test comments. Fixed build is identified by the token below.

pipeline stamp: htk4_66df

**Q: A resident's laundry locker at the Brindlewood pilot site won't open — what do I do?**

A: Have them retry the app code twice; the Lockerly hub sometimes lags. If it still fails, use the maintenance override panel behind unit 12. It prompts for the site recovery passphrase, which is shown below.

strongbox words: oliael-gilax-lamael

## Authentication

The Gridwright timetable solver authenticates to two internal services: RosterCore, which holds teacher availability, and RoomBook, which holds room capacity data. All calls use bearer tokens over mutual TLS on the internal network; no endpoints are internet-facing. Tokens are scoped read-only for the solver and rotate every 60 days via the Keysmith rotation job. For the review environment, the solver is provisioned with the RosterCore credential shown below.

app token of fajop-fahif = qvz4-AnML